The Edmonton Oilers went to back-to-back Stanley Cup Finals in 2024 and 2025.
This year they lost to the Anaheim Ducks in six games.
The fallout from that result has been significant, and the question of whether Kris Knoblauch will coach the Oilers next season is now very much open.
GM Stan Bowman addressed the media Saturday morning at Rogers Place for a 30-plus-minute exit interview and declined to guarantee his coach's future in any meaningful way.

Thomas Harding of MLB.com is reporting that the Colorado Rockies have signed RHP Jordan Romano to a minor-league contract. On April 26, the Los Angeles Angels designated Romano for assignment; on April 27, he was released.
